Base software to install on windows servers


Latest version of powershell and powershell ISE
http://windirstat.info/ - Disk usage report
http://www.7-zip.org/ - Opens lots of archives
http://www.wireshark.org/ - Network traffic capture
http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/sysinternals/bb842062 - Sysinternals Suite lots of very useful tools
http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/cc771275(v=ws.10).aspx - Telnet client
Your backup or monitoring agent if required
Your AV solution
Configure NTP
Configure Logging
Right click -> Computer -> Properties -> Advanced -> Startup and Recovery -> Settings -> Kernel memory dump

psexec can be replaced by powershell PSSessions or Invoke-command. Psexec is still great because it runs locally on the target system. Can run as local system account.
